Veterans Waiting on Federal Aid to Help Pay for College

From: Fox News | September 28, 2009 

Of the 50,000 veterans who qualified for tuition, housing, and textbook payments under the new GI Bill, only half of them have received their checks. That leaves about 25,000 veterans on the hook for living and education expenses until they receive their money.
